Definition & Meaning
The Membership Application English - Hebrew Name form is a document primarily used to facilitate the joining process for a community or organization that requires members to provide their personal details in both English and Hebrew. This dual language requirement often reflects the cultural or religious significance attached to the membership application. The form typically collects pertinent member information, such as Hebrew names, marital status, synagogue affiliation, and community involvement, making it a comprehensive gathering of personal and demographic data that is vital for organization records.

Important Terms Related to the Form
Understanding key terms in the Membership Application English - Hebrew Name is crucial:
- Hebrew Name: The Hebrew variant of a person's name, often used in cultural or religious contexts.
- Yahrtzeit: A Jewish anniversary of the death of a relative, typically observed with memorial activities.
- Affiliation: Connection or involvement with a synagogue or community group.
- Membership Categories: Different tiers or types of membership one can apply for, often with distinct benefits.
- Signature Fields: Areas designated for the applicant and, if necessary, another party to sign.
